Development and validation of the Myasthenia Gravis TeleScore (MGTS)
F Pasqualin1, S V Guidoni1, E Albertini1
1Unit of Neurology, Ospedale Regionale Ca' Foncello, 31100, Treviso, Italy.
Summary
The Myasthenia Gravis TeleScore (MGTS) is a validated tool for evaluating myasthenia gravis patients via telemedicine. This scale shows a strong correlation with existing methods, proving its reliability for remote patient assessment.
Area of Science:
- Neurology
- Telemedicine
- Clinical Assessment Tools
Background:
- The COVID-19 pandemic accelerated telemedicine adoption in healthcare.
- Telemedicine is vital for managing chronic neurological conditions.
- Validated, disease-specific tools are needed for remote myasthenia gravis patient evaluation.
Purpose of the Study:
- To validate the Myasthenia Gravis TeleScore (MGTS) for assessing myasthenia gravis patients remotely.
- To establish the reliability and construct validity of the MGTS in a telemedicine setting.
Main Methods:
- The MGTS comprises ten items across ocular, muscular strength, bulbar, and respiratory domains.
- Patients were evaluated using both the MGTS via televisit and the INCB-MG scale during an in-person visit.
- Spearman correlation coefficient was used to determine the strength of correlation between the two scales.
Main Results:
- A total of 131 patients (71 female, 60 male) were included in the study.
- A very strong correlation (r=0.825, p<0.001) was observed between the MGTS and the INCB-MG scale.
- Individual item correlations varied from low to high (0.32-0.80), with lower correlations noted between items using different evaluation modalities.
Conclusions:
- The Myasthenia Gravis TeleScore (MGTS) demonstrates strong correlation, reliability, and construct validity.
- MGTS is a validated tool suitable for telemedicine-based evaluation of myasthenia gravis patients.

Myasthenia Gravis: Diagnostic Tests
1.5K
Myasthenia gravis is an autoimmune condition affecting neuromuscular transmission, causing generalized weakness in skeletal muscles. Initial diagnoses rely on patients' signs, symptoms, and medical history. The challenge lies in distinguishing myasthenia from other muscular dystrophies. An important diagnostic feature is the significant improvement of symptoms after administering anticholinesterase inhibitors.

Myasthenia Gravis: Overview and Treatment
2.1K
Myasthenia gravis is a neuromuscular transmission disorder characterized by weakness and increased fatigability of skeletal muscles. It is an autoimmune disease affecting approximately one in 2000 people, where antibodies against the α1 subunit of nicotinic acetylcholine receptors are produced.
